+/*
+ * XAresult XANokiaVolumeExtItfAdapt_SetMute(void *ctx, AdaptationContextIDS ctx->ctxId, XAboolean mute)
+ * @param void *ctx - Adaptation context, this will be casted to correct type regarding to contextID value given as 2nd parameter
+ * @param AdaptationContextIDS ctx->ctxId - Type specifier for context, this will be used to cast ctx pointer to correct type.
+ * @param XAboolean mute - status of mute value
+ * @return XAresult ret - Success value
+ */
+XAresult XANokiaVolumeExtItfAdapt_SetMute(XAAdaptationMMFCtx *ctx,
+ XAboolean mute)
+ {
+ XAuint32 volume;
+ XAresult res = XA_RESULT_SUCCESS;
+
+ DEBUG_API("->XANokiaVolumeExtItfAdapt_SetMute");
+ if (!ctx || (ctx->baseObj.ctxId != XAMediaPlayerAdaptation
+ && ctx->baseObj.ctxId != XAMediaRecorderAdaptation
+ && ctx->baseObj.ctxId != XARadioAdaptation))
+ {
+ DEBUG_ERR("XA_RESULT_PARAMETER_INVALID");
+ DEBUG_API("<-XANokiaVolumeExtItfAdapt_SetMute");
+ /* invalid parameter */
+ res = XA_RESULT_PARAMETER_INVALID;
+ return res;
+ }
+
+ if (ctx->baseObj.ctxId == XAMediaPlayerAdaptation)
+ {
+ if (mute)
+ {
+
+ res = mmf_volumeitf_get_volume(
+ ((XAMediaPlayerAdaptationMMFCtx*) ctx)->mmfContext,
+ &volume);
+ if(res == XA_RESULT_SUCCESS)
+ {
+ ((XAMediaPlayerAdaptationMMFCtx*) ctx)->premutevol = volume;
+ res = mmf_volumeitf_set_volume(
+ ((XAMediaPlayerAdaptationMMFCtx*) ctx)->mmfContext, 0);
+ }
+ }
+ else
+ {
+ res = mmf_volumeitf_set_volume(
+ ((XAMediaPlayerAdaptationMMFCtx*) ctx)->mmfContext,
+ ((XAMediaPlayerAdaptationMMFCtx*) ctx)->premutevol);
+ }
+ }
+ else if (ctx->baseObj.ctxId == XAMediaRecorderAdaptation)
+ {
+ if (mute)
+ {
+
+ res = mmf_volumeitf_get_volume(
+ ((XAMediaRecorderAdaptationMMFCtx*) ctx)->mmfContext,
+ &volume);
+ if(res == XA_RESULT_SUCCESS)
+ {
+ ((XAMediaRecorderAdaptationMMFCtx*) ctx)->premutevol = volume;
+ res = mmf_volumeitf_set_volume(
+ ((XAMediaRecorderAdaptationMMFCtx*) ctx)->mmfContext, 0);
+ }
+ }
+ else
+ {
+ res = mmf_volumeitf_set_volume(
+ ((XAMediaRecorderAdaptationMMFCtx*) ctx)->mmfContext,
+ ((XAMediaRecorderAdaptationMMFCtx*) ctx)->premutevol);
+ }
+ }
+ else if (ctx->baseObj.ctxId == XARadioAdaptation)
+ {
+ mmf_set_player_adapt_context(cmmfradiobackendengine_init(), ctx);
+ res = set_mute(cmmfradiobackendengine_init(), mute);
+ }
+
+ DEBUG_API("<-XANokiaVolumeExtItfAdapt_SetMute");
+ return res;
+ }
